Heat pump installation in Salem, OR averages $12,600 before incentives, based on the local cost of living index of 105. The federal IRA provides a 30% tax credit (up to $2,000) for qualifying heat pumps through 2032. Oregon may offer additional state-level rebates. In Salem's climate, heat pumps can reduce heating and cooling costs by 30-50% vs. conventional systems.

Local context: Salem, OR
Housing economics in Salem, OR. The median home value runs 25.8% above the U.S. baseline for Salem, OR is $450,410 per Zillow's home-value index. Median rent runs $1,642 a month per Zillow ZORI, cheaper than the national $1,850 baseline. Effective property tax sits at 1.00% of assessed value, meaningfully higher than the 0.99% national average tracked by the Tax Foundation. Lenders in Salem, OR have quoted 6.30% on the 30-year fixed product over the trailing four-week window per Freddie Mac PMMS — the prevailing posted rate before any borrower-specific lock-ins.
Income and tax climate. Oregon's top marginal state income tax bracket lands at 9.90% — compared to the volume-weighted national average around 4-5%. BEA's Regional Price Parity scores Salem, OR at 105.0 (national = 100), meaning a dollar in Salem, OR buys 95¢ of national purchasing power.
